About the Book
Radical Candor tackles a problem every manager faces: how to be honest with someone without being harsh, and how to be kind without avoiding the truth. Kim Scott calls this balance "Radical Candor" — caring personally while challenging directly — and builds a practical framework around it that helps managers give feedback, build trust, and hold their teams accountable without losing their humanity. Drawing on her own experience managing teams at Google and later coaching executives at companies including Dropbox, Twitter, and Apple, Scott fills the book with real conversations, common pitfalls, and step-by-step guidance that readers can put into practice immediately. This fully revised and updated edition sharpens the original 2017 bestseller with new material addressing the realities of hybrid working, distributed teams, and the evolving expectations employees have of their managers. Whether you're managing one person or leading an entire organisation, the book offers a repeatable method for running effective one-on-ones, delivering praise and criticism that actually lands, and building a culture where people do the best work of their careers. It has become a staple recommendation for new managers, HR teams, and leadership development programmes worldwide, praised for being refreshingly practical rather than theoretical.
About the Author
Kim Scott is a bestselling author, speaker and executive coach. Before writing Radical Candor, she led teams at Google and served as a faculty member at Apple University, where she developed her ideas on management. She has also written Radical Respect: How to Work Together Better, and co-founded a company built around the Radical Candor methodology with Jason Rosoff. Her career spans coaching CEOs at major tech firms to running a diamond-cutting factory in Russia and managing a pediatric clinic in Kosovo, giving her a genuinely global perspective on leadership.
